Béla Baptiste

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Béla Baptiste , also Bela Baptiste , (born March 17, 1988 in Berlin ) is a German - French director , filmmaker and actor .

Life

Education and private matters

Baptiste comes from a family of artists. His mother is a classical singer; his father director and photographer . Baptiste grew up in Paris from 1989 . From 2004 he played theater . He played leading roles in several school theater projects . In 2006/2007 he took acting lessons at Le Vélo Théâtre in Paris with François Ha Van. From 2009 Vienna was his permanent residence. Baptiste has been married since 2018 and lives with his wife now in the New York district of Manhattan .

Acting as an actor

In the fairy tale film The Devil with the Three Golden Hairs (2009) he played the role of Hans, the child of fortune, who ultimately became the son of a king. In 2011 he had an episode role as a young police officer Kirchner in the Austrian crime series SOKO Donau in the episode The Exchange . In May 2013 he was seen in an episode role in the Austrian crime series CopStories . In the German-Austrian television film Lilly Schönauer - Love with a Family Connection, which was first broadcast on ARD in September 2013 , Baptiste, at the side of Marion Mitterhammer , was in the role of Max Gruber, the son of the interior designer Johanna, who is the focus of the film Gruber, see. He played a Viennese student who returned to the Salzkammergut during the semester break, and finally confided to his mother that he was gay .

Baptiste also starred in a few short films and in college films . In the 2013 movie The Blue Hours (2015; Director: Marc Jago), with Wilson Gonzalez Ochsenknecht as the main actor, Baptiste had a supporting role as a hustler. In the Martin Scorsese film Silence , which premiered in Vatican City in November 2016 and was released in German cinemas in March 2017, Baptiste played the role of Dieter Albrecht, a character based on the explorer and doctor Engelbert Kaempfer , who at the end of the film takes over the narrative voice and can also be seen in a short appearance.

Working as a filmmaker

From 2010 Baptiste studied film directing at the Vienna Film Academy ; there were Peter Patzak , Michael Haneke and Murnberger his teachers. In 2014 he obtained his bachelor's degree there. He completed the subsequent master’s degree in 2018.

Baptiste is now mainly active as a filmmaker. He initially directed several short films, including the short film Spring Awakening (2012) with Merab Ninidze . In the same year Baptiste directed two other short films: Trefall (with Merlin Leonhardt and Bruno Thost as grandfather) and Im Vorübergangs (with Aaron Friesz , Nikolai Gemel and Tatjana Alexander as mother). In 2013 he realized the short film Der Umschlag with Lilian Klebow and Cornelia Köndgen as a production of the Vienna Film Academy .

In the short film I Watch Her Sleep (2017), which was screened at the 11th River Film Festival in Padua , Italy , in 2017 , Baptiste worked again with Merab Ninidze as the leading actor, who accused a young woman of a serious crime. Baptiste's 360 ° short film Fluchtpunkt (2018), which was shown at several festivals, won a total of three prizes in 2019: at the Landshut Short Film Festival , the Sehsuchten Student Film Festival and the Satis Expo Festival in Paris . His short film Percht (2018), which takes up the alpine tradition of the " Perchten ", had its North American premiere in June 2019 at the Palm Springs ShortFest .
